Why Brown Leather Feels More Approachable Than You Expect

Brown leather has a way of softening the biker silhouette. While the structure still hints at classic motorcycle roots, the color brings balance. It feels more relaxed, more lived-in, and easier to pair with casual clothing.

Over time, brown leather develops subtle variations in tone. These small changes add depth rather than wear, giving the jacket character instead of making it look tired. This evolving texture is one of the reasons many people find themselves reaching for brown more often than they expected.

Comfort and Movement Matter More Than Style Alone

A jacket can look great on a hanger and still feel restrictive once you start moving. That’s where biker jackets either succeed or fail. The right one offers enough structure to hold its shape while allowing freedom through the shoulders and arms.

With regular wear, the leather begins to adjust to your movements. It becomes more flexible, especially around the elbows and back. That break-in period isn’t a drawback; it’s part of the experience.

Aging Gracefully Instead of Looking Worn Out

Not all jackets age well. Some lose structure, others show wear too quickly. Brown leather, however, tends to improve with time. Small creases, light scuffs, and natural texture shifts add to its personality.

Instead of trying to keep it looking brand new, many people appreciate how it changes. The jacket becomes uniquely yours, shaped by how you wear it and where you take it.

FAQs

Does brown leather work with most colors?
Yes. Brown pairs easily with neutrals like black, grey, white, and navy. It also complements earth tones such as beige, olive, and denim, making outfit coordination simple without feeling repetitive.

Is a biker jacket comfortable for long wear?
When properly fitted, it can be very comfortable. As the leather softens over time, movement becomes easier, especially through the arms and shoulders, making it suitable for extended daily use.
